Understanding Personal Loans
Get a handle on how personal loans work by understanding the ins and outs of borrowing money. Personal loans are unsecured loans that can be used to pay for various expenses such as debt consolidation, home repairs, medical bills, or even a wedding. There are two main types of personal loans: secured and unsecured.
Secured personal loans require collateral, such as a car or house, while unsecured personal loans do not require any collateral. The benefits of personal loans include fixed interest rates that remain the same throughout the loan period, flexible repayment terms, and no restrictions on how you use your funds. However, it is important to note that personal loan interest rates can be higher than other types of loans if you have bad credit or limited credit history.

Repaying Your Personal Loan
When you’re ready to start paying back your loan, it’s important to understand the terms and conditions of your agreement so that you don’t miss any payments; did you know that missed payments can negatively impact your credit score? To ensure that you make timely payments, create a budget that includes the loan repayment amount. This will help you allocate funds for the payment each month and avoid late fees or penalties.
Negotiating terms with your lender may also be an option if you are struggling to make payments. Your lender may be able to offer alternative payment plans or extend the length of your loan term to lower monthly payments. However, keep in mind that extending the loan term may increase the total amount of interest paid over time. It’s important to communicate with your lender if you anticipate any difficulties in making timely payments so they can work with you on a solution.

Are there any penalties for making early payments on a personal loan in Kentucky?
Hey there, savvy borrower! Wondering if you’ll get penalized for making early payments on your personal loan? Well, here’s the good news: many lenders offer early payment benefits, which can help you save money on interest and pay off your loan faster. However, it’s important to read the fine print and ensure no prepayment penalties are associated with your loan.
These penalties can negate any savings from early payments and could end up costing you more in the long run. So, before you start paying off your loan ahead of schedule, be sure to check with your lender and understand all the terms and conditions of your agreement.
Can I apply for a personal loan in Kentucky if I have a part-time job or freelance income?
If you’re wondering whether your part-time job or freelance income qualifies you for a personal loan in Kentucky, the answer is yes – to an extent. Many lenders will consider your application if you can prove that you have a steady source of income, even if it’s not full-time employment.
However, the verification process for freelance income may be more rigorous than for traditional employment, as lenders will want to see documentation such as tax returns and invoices. Keep in mind that having a part-time job or freelancing may also affect the amount of money you can borrow and the interest rate you’ll be offered. It’s important to shop around and compare offers from different lenders to find one that suits your financial situation best.
